aborning

abor·ning

US/əˈbɔɹ.nɪŋ/ uncommon us

adjective

1.

in the process of being born or beginning

  • “our own revolutionary war almost died aborning through lack of popular support” William Randolph Hearst

Origin

From a- (“in the act of”) + born + -ing.
